The Role of Artificial Cups in Colony Manipulation
Mimicking Natural Hive Architecture
Artificial wax cups are designed to replicate the exact geometric shape and physical characteristics of natural queen cell bases built by honeybees. This biomimetic design is critical because it bypasses the colony’s natural hesitation, leading to a much higher acceptance rate of the transferred larvae.
Stimulating the Queen-Rearing Impulse
When these cups are introduced into a queenless or cell-builder colony, their presence signals the worker bees to begin physiological changes. This structural cue prompts nurse bees to immediately begin secreting royal jelly and surrounding the larvae with the nutrition required for queen differentiation.

Functional Benefits for Professional Operations
Facilitating the Grafting Process
During the Doolittle method or other grafting techniques, the cup serves as a secure receptacle for the delicate one-day-old larvae. It provides a stable base that protects the larvae during the transition from the donor frame to the queen-rearing frame, minimizing mechanical stress.
Protecting Larval Development
Beyond the initial feeding stage, these cups provide a protective shell that supports the larvae through the pupation and eclosion stages. This ensures that the developing queen has the physical space and structural integrity needed to develop a sound reproductive system.

Understanding the Trade-offs
Material Integrity and Acceptance
While plastic cups offer durability and reusability, pure beeswax cups often boast higher initial acceptance rates because they carry the natural scent of the hive. However, wax cups are more delicate and require careful handling during transport and storage to prevent deformation.
Sourcing and Contamination Risks
Poorly manufactured cups can contain chemical residues or low-quality paraffin that deter nurse bees from feeding the larvae. Operational Efficiency vs. Preparation Time
Wax cups often require more manual labor to attach to bars compared to snap-in plastic systems. Wholesalers must balance the end-user's desire for biomimetic performance against the labor-saving benefits of modern, integrated plastic cell systems.
